Transaction 66bb7e8c59fd79379b0faeea403ba7a73e006c7790306dd8ab0dd0fdf54806fa
1 Input
1 Output
-
66bb7e8c59fd79379b0faeea403ba7a73e006c7790306dd8ab0dd0fdf54806fa:0
- value
- 6144342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 286f447cf8bc3b394231ab6a1ccce126f2ad57a3 OP_EQUAL
- address
- 35NpFDkRba9QBmgHUf8nyiWgvvSjd75bF7